Laravel是一种流行的PHP开发框架,用于构建Web应用程序。它提供了一套简洁、优雅的语法和丰富的功能,使开发人员能够快速构建高质量的应用程序。
在Laravel中,可以使用数据库迁移和模型来创建和管理数据库表。然而,有时候我们可能需要使用数据库视图来简化复杂的查询或将多个表的数据组合在一起。在Laravel中,我们可以通过以下步骤来检查架构是否具有数据库视图:
.env
文件中设置数据库连接信息。database/migrations
目录下创建一个新的迁移文件。在迁移文件中,可以使用DB::statement
方法来执行原生的SQL语句,创建数据库视图。DB::statement
方法创建数据库视图。例如,可以使用以下代码创建一个名为view_name
的数据库视图:DB::statement
方法创建数据库视图。例如,可以使用以下代码创建一个名为view_name
的数据库视图:view_name
的数据库视图,将table1
和table2
的数据组合在一起。view_name
的数据库视图。总结:
Laravel是一种流行的PHP开发框架,用于构建Web应用程序。要检查架构是否具有数据库视图,可以通过创建数据库迁移文件,在迁移文件中使用DB::statement
方法创建数据库视图,并使用原生SQL语句定义视图的结构。然后,运行数据库迁移,将创建的数据库视图应用到数据库中。最后,可以使用information_schema.views
查询数据库的信息模式,获取所有视图的名称,并检查是否存在特定的数据库视图。
领取专属 10元无门槛券
手把手带您无忧上云